Top Rate Perfomance for the Price

DMAadam47 May 26, 2020

In my working days as a photographer all my PC's had AMD processors and for some reason in retirement I ended up with Intel. I had read a lot about the AMD Ryzen processors so really was excited to get my hands on one. This model used the Ryzen 5 and really performs well and faster than expected. HP has done a really good job of making this computer both a looker and a performer at an affordable price. The screen is quite good, contrast, sharpness and color were great in straight on viewing. Peripheral viewing both to the side and tilt made the screen somewhat hard to see but I don't fault anything for that on a laptop. Casting was extremely fast linking to both my smart TV and Roku Ultra in record time. Bottom line I can easily recommend this for anyone looking for a PC in this price range. In its price range I give it a solid five. Up against my other computer I give it an admiral and unexpected four. After running it through everyday use I decided I would pit it up to my other PC that cost double this HP with a couple simple tests. I have to say it held up extremely well. First was a boot test. Hp boot to login: 11 seconds the login to desktop screen 5. My computer (B Intel I5)Boot to login 12.5 seconds, login to desktop instant so pretty much a draw. Next test was basic video rendering. To make it simple I use the old Windows Movie Maker. I use 25 images and music. Video was 2.55 minutes. The results: HP 1min 19 seconds, mine (B) took 48 seconds. Slower for the HP but very admirable concidering the differece between the two and how little video editing most would do.

Exstreamly Nice Laptop For The Price!

Leprechaun May 26, 2020

When I was given the opportunity to do a Spark Review for the HP 15.6 AMD Ryzen 5 processor 8GB Ram/ 256GB SSD Rose Gold Laptop I Jumped at the opportunity. I've been around Computers all my life and have had many desktop PC's and Laptops in my time. I took my time and examined and used the laptop, doing the things one would normally do in a day by day usage and this laptop did not disappoint. One of the first things you will notice is the large keyboard keys, although they do not light up, they are large enough to see and type on with no problems (this will aid thouse with sight impairment problem like me). I'm also very surprised at how "thin" this laptop is, It weighs almost noting, which would aid those of you with students going back to school this fall. Next are the added ports to the unit. It comes with Two-USB ports and One-USB Type "C "port there are also a SD-Card reader port for thouse of you with digital cameras and One-HDMI port and yes! there is a jack for headphones if you go that route, However this unit supports Blue tooth for thoughts of you that preferer your headphones to be wireless along with other Bluetooth devices you may have. And one of my Favorite things is the speed of this unit. It has a KBG30ZMV256G KIOXIA 256GB SSD drive in it. And if you've never had a SSD drive in your computer, you are in for a Big Surprise!... they are "Extremely Faster" than the old HHD's are. The boot time for Windows 10 is literally seconds with a SSD drive and when using a App they will open almost simultaneous with no wait time to mention. You will also notice that this unit is running the AMD RYZEN 5 3500U with Radeon Vega Mobile Gfx Processor. This processor definitely lives up to its name, and is a excellent choice. This unit also has a very nice and "Large" touch pad which is very responsive and adds another very nice feature to the unit. The one thing that I wish the unit had was a Larger display Resolution. It supports a 1366x768 resolution which is HD But I'd like to go a little bit higher for gaming purposes only. So Folks to wrap it up If you are looking for a very nice small Laptop That has close too, if not better! performance than some of the more exspencive units on the market. Than this unit will Surly Not Disapoint and "Yes" I do recommend this unit to everyone.

Looks Like a Winner

TeeCatin June 7, 2020

Overall, I think this will turn out to be a top-performing laptop that serves me well. I have two others that I still actively use – an aging 17″ laptop running Windows 7 and a smaller 15.6″ laptop, similar in specs to this one. This is a light laptop with a slim profile – about half as tall as my other one with similar specs. What makes it a winner, despite a few shortcomings, is its 256GB SSD – you just can't beat a solid state drive for superfast startup– and if more storage is needed, the simple addition of a card-sized external SSD or a less expensive, but still fast, HDD portable drive should do the trick. I'll take a smaller solid state drive over a big internal HDD any day. I'm a big Evernote user, and my clunky old laptop wasn't up to the task of syncing my notes to Evernote's server. I would sit there forever watching that circle spin, waiting for my smallish notes to upload, and often the upload failed completely – yet using the Evernote app on my phones (iPhones and Android) flawlessly uploaded the notes. With the SSD, problem solved. Could the specs for this laptop have been tweaked just a bit for a more pleasant experience? I think, yes. Biggest annoyance to me (but not a deal breaker) is the absence of a backlit keyboard. Also, there's no optical drive, which I would have liked (call me old-fashioned), but the laptop I purchased a few years ago, also with SSD, had an optical drive that refused to play DVDs. And this model has only two USB-A ports, but again – easily expanded with a small external USB hub. There is one USB-C port – very nice. I like that the ports are located at the rear on each side, so if I attach an external drive or a USB hub, my printer and scanner, and I'm using a wireless mouse, the movement of the mouse is not interrupted by the cables from those accessories. I had that issue with my other computer and it's hard to find a work-around. The bezel is quite thin, another nice feature. When I measure this laptop against my other 15.6" purchased in 2017, this is by far more compact – yet same screen size. The keyboard took a little while to get used to, but once I hit a rhythm with it, my fingers pretty much flew across the keys, and I have small hands. On the downside, the thin, black lettering on silver keys is difficult to read, and the CAPS light is so tiny that it's virtually unnoticeable. Can't understand why HP made those choices. It's not as if the silver keys matched the rose gold exterior – which, by the way, is much more gold than the pinkish rose gold I had expected. The battery charges very rapidly – it was at full charge before I finished setup. I had a Zoom webinar to attend, so I decided to run the HP against my aging laptop to compare for screen resolution and sound. The speakers were so good on this HP that I had to put my ear to my older laptop just to verify there was actually sound coming from its speakers. And a big difference in sharpness – the webinar presenters looked blurred on my old laptop, but crisp and sharp on the new HP, something I would not have noticed without their running side-by-side. The new HP also got the jump on launching the Zoom meeting. I found the setup tedious and tending toward the cutesy side. It offered me the option of a voice-controlled setup, and I chose that, but where were the traditional elements I expected? There was no setup for user names or administrator, no option to create a recovery disk on a thumb drive, no setting of restore points. Lots of notifications, confirmations and hints flashing across the screen from both sides, but often they had come and gone too fast to read. I learned Windows 10 briefly when I bought my other SSD laptop a few years ago, but had to set that computer aside when I tried to delete the manufacturer's media player which refused to play my DVDs. Oops, BIOS issues and the blue screen of death! I could have fixed it, but got lazy and limped along with my Windows 7 machine until now. But everything I expected to see on the Windows 10 interface on this laptop was not there. The tiles were discretely hidden, on my previous Windows 10 machine, they were front and center. A 30-day trial of Microsoft 365 (formerly Office 365) was offered during setup, but it required a credit card to activate the trial – very unappealing, so I passed on that. I discovered by hunting around a bit that I can simply download the Office apps at no charge. Also there was an offer for 25 GB of Dropbox for a year – not sure I see the value in that if I'm not planning to pay up at the end of the year. I'm happy enough with my Evernote subscription, so it's not something I would purchase. The setup stalled once when it was searching for my internet connection – very early on in the setup, but I was ultimately able to work around it, and it took off running and found the connection. Also, there were a ton of “learn more” buttons as I plodded through the options for privacy settings. I think it's important to read these things – and I know others gloss over them – it was frustrating to have no way to take screenshots during the initial setup. I know I could customize those settings later on – and probably with those same “learn more” explanations, but then why bog down a new owner with so many decisions so early on – a simple, "here's where to customize your privacy settings" would have done the trick. Less of that and more focus on a traditional setup gets my vote. The other thing I found disturbing in the setup was that at no point did it ask for my Google account login. In the settings, there was no drop down menu to select a different default browser. Finally, I downloaded Chrome and that brought in my email, contacts and calendar. A little bit of direction would have helped. Even after I set the default browser, it kept asking me if I wanted to change the default, but when I clicked the “make default” button, nothing happened – and yet behind the scenes it had made Chrome my default browser. So setup was a bit of a hassle – and my advice to HP would be a little less cutesy and a bit more substance and tradition. Now I'll have to hunt around to see what it did to name an administrator (hopefully me) and users. But from everything I've seen now that the dirty work is done, this will be a fast, steady performer. I'm thrilled to have an SSD and put the HDD behind me.

F A S T ! Just one thing though...

BUMMERS May 28, 2020

Was looking for a solid state hard drive laptop, & since my 3 1/2 year old Toshiba requires a new screen every year, figured it was time. The Tosh had an Intel Core I7 vs this one's AMD, so I wasn't sure how the speed would match up. Plus, the HP 'only' has an 8GB ram vs. 12 for the Toshiba. Not to worry. With 7 tabs opened in Chrome, the Toshiba took 2 minutes, 40 seconds to do a full restart. The HP took 7 seconds. Holy crap what a difference. So this thing is blazing fast for the price, has the full keyboard w/ the number pad to the right I wanted, & I would've given it 5 stars except for one very poor design feature. The keys are silver, while the lettering on them seems to be just slightly darker silver (see pics of both laptops). Forget using it in dim lighting. Guess I got spoiled (the Tosh's keyboard lit up when pressed), but this is just a head scratcher. Still. I'm very happy w/ the HP-enough to move the lamp closer.
